Thanks to all your help here. I finished the 3g upgrade today on my 69 mach 351w(Msd Dist & Msd Box. Charging is good at 14.38v while in idle. Lights are bright , turn signals blink good at solid steady pace, while radio on & defroster fan on. My Tachometer works. Alt light came on at start up then turned off. I ended up using a junkyard 3g alternator from a 95 taurus v6 3.0 ohv. 130 amp small case 7" spacing . I swapped to V pulley while at Junkyard from an old Cadillac alternator , used my handy battery impact with 15/16 socket for pulley removal. I fabricated an extension bracket like Lanky ' s picture worked perfect. I used Pa Performance kit Voltage Regulator /harness. Due to my Factory Tachometer I think, my factory Harness had an extra wire which was connected to Stator stud on back of old 1g alternator. I called Pa Performance (they replied they never had that question before,as to where it connects to on 3G alternator). So they said connect it to Stator wire on 3G alternator . Hope this might help someone else.
